The Southern African Development Community (SADC) is a regional economic community with 16 member states.
Tanzania takes an active part in the work of the Southern African Development Community. In particular, the Minister of Foreign Affairs and East African Cooperation of the United Republic of Tanzania, Mahmoud Tabit Kombo, is leading regional diplomacy in the field of peace, security and protection of citizens' interests within the community.
The agendas of the meetings of the Committee of Ministers of the Southern African Development Community (SADC) are formed taking into account the SADC Concept for 2050 and RISDP for 2020-2030, and decisions are developed according to the results.
SADC actively cooperates with non-member countries to achieve its goals.
For example, in May 2026, Ambassador of the Russian Federation to the Republic of Botswana A.V. Kemarsky met with Executive Secretary of the Southern Africa Development Community (SADC) E. Magosi.
During the conversation , the prospects of completing the work on the draft Action Plan for Cooperation between Russia and SADC with a view to its possible signing on the sidelines of the third Russia-Africa summit in October 2026 in Moscow were discussed in detail.
